Quincy looking for a long-term deal at Birmingham City

QUINCY admits he is desperate to secure a permanent move to St Andrews but believes he needs to start more games to prove himself.

The pacey winger made a rare start for Blues during Saturdays 3-2 victory over Watford and will be hoping for more of the same when Alex McLeishs side head to Plymouth tonight.

The exciting Ghana international has made 10 league starts in a season that was briefly hampered by injury.

Quincys loan deal from Spartak Moscow runs until January with Blues having an option to extend to the end of the season, one McLeish is likely to take up.

However, the ex-Arsenal forward is eager to convince McLeish to sign him up on a permanent deal.

Obviously Im on a loan deal here so Im always trying to prove myself and show that I can get a permanent deal or at least an extension to the loan, thats the most important thing for me at the moment, admitted the 22-year-old.

Im trying to play good games and hopefully we can do something from there. It was good playing 90 minutes against Watford after a long time.
